
Exhibitors and contestants must make their entries according to each department's rules, regulations & fees. Some departments such as those in Home & Garden and Poultry require pre-registration only with NO substitutions. Other departments may allow registration up to the day of the event. Check your department's rules for specific information and deadlines. All premium money will be paid no later than the first week in October. Print, fill-out and mail one of the registration forms! |

Each year, the Brooklyn Fair's Home and Garden Department offers the opportunity to compete in the King Arthur Flower Baking Contest. The contest is divided into adult and youth classes and provides a unique baking challenge each year. |

The Fiber Contests challenge contestants in the art of weaving. The three contests are: From fleece to finish product, From fiber to yarn and From processed roving to a completed product. |

Various riders compete in different performances at our Horse Show. Gymkhana riders compete in speed pattern racing and timed games. |
